OC 1/8 Appendix 4, procedures on receipt of complaint
(Paras 32(2) and 43(3))
1. Where a complaint is received it should be acknowledged and the following action taken unless there are specific directorate procedures, e.g. FOD Complaints Handling System quality procedure.
- in apparently routine cases, a copy of the specimen letter at Appendix 2 is sent to the employer, together with a copy of the leaflet Employers' Liability (Compulsory Insurance) Act 1969 - a Guide for Employers (HSE 40) [PDF 284KB].

3 - if a current certificate, or copy, is received, this should be acknowledged (and returned if it is the original certificate), and the employer's attention should be drawn to the duty to display it under s.4(2)(a);
